git怎么拉取分支上的代码到本地

fiy 其他 77

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    使用git拉取分支上的代码到本地有两种常见的方法:使用git clone命令和使用git checkout命令。

    方法一:使用git clone命令

    1. 打开终端或命令行窗口,进入要保存代码的目录。

    2. 在终端或命令行窗口中输入以下命令:
    “`
    git clone -b 分支名 仓库地址
    “`
    其中,分支名是你要拉取的分支的名称,仓库地址是要拉取的远程仓库的URL。

    例如,要拉取名为”feature”的分支的代码到本地,命令如下:
    “`
    git clone -b feature https://github.com/your/repo.git
    “`

    3. 执行命令后,Git会自动将指定分支上的代码拉取到本地。拉取完成后,在当前目录下会生成一个与仓库同名的文件夹,其中包含了分支上的代码。

    方法二:使用git checkout命令

    1. 在终端或命令行窗口中,进入已经克隆(或初始化)的本地仓库目录。

    2. 切换到要拉取的分支。执行以下命令:
    “`
    git checkout 分支名
    “`
    其中,分支名是你要拉取的分支的名称。

    例如,要拉取名为”feature”的分支的代码到本地,命令如下:
    “`
    git checkout feature
    “`

    3. 执行命令后,Git会自动切换到指定的分支,并将分支上的代码同步到本地。

    总结:
    使用git clone命令可以直接将指定分支上的代码克隆到本地,并将其保存在一个新的文件夹中。而使用git checkout命令则是将分支上的代码切换到本地,可以在当前目录中更新代码。根据你的需求选择合适的方法进行操作。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要将分支上的代码拉取到本地,你可以按照以下步骤操作:

    1. 首先,在命令行工具中打开你的Git仓库所在的目录。

    2. 确认你当前所在的分支,可以使用以下命令查看当前所在的分支:
    “`
    git branch
    “`
    输出结果中,当前分支会有一个星号(*)标识。

    3. 如果你需要拉取的代码位于其他分支上,你需要切换到该分支。可以使用以下命令切换到目标分支:
    “`
    git checkout
    “`
    其中,`
    `是你要切换至的分支的名称。

    4. 确认你已经成功切换到目标分支,在命令行工具中使用以下命令查看当前所在的分支:
    “`
    git branch
    “`
    当前分支应该已经改变为目标分支的名称。

    5. 现在可以拉取分支上的代码到本地。可以使用以下命令执行拉取操作:
    “`
    git pull origin
    “`
    其中,`
    `是你要拉取代码的分支的名称。

    6. Git会从远程仓库的``分支上拉取最新的代码到你的本地仓库。

    注意:
    – 在执行拉取操作之前,确保你的本地仓库没有未提交的修改,以免发生代码冲突。
    – 如果执行拉取操作时发生代码冲突,需要解决冲突后再提交代码。

    通过以上步骤,你就可以将分支上的代码成功拉取到本地仓库了。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要从分支上拉取代码到本地,可以使用git的fetch和merge命令来完成。下面是具体的操作流程:

    1. 首先,进入你的本地仓库所在的文件夹。

    2. 使用以下命令查看所有分支的状态:
    “`
    git branch -a
    “`
    这会列出所有的分支,包括本地分支和远程分支。

    3. 如果你想拉取远程分支上的代码,可以使用以下命令来创建一个本地分支,并将其与远程分支关联起来:
    “`
    git checkout -b 本地分支名 origin/远程分支名
    “`
    这会创建一个新的本地分支,并将其与指定的远程分支关联起来。

    4. 接下来,使用以下命令进入到新创建的本地分支:
    “`
    git checkout 本地分支名
    “`

    5. 现在,你已经成功切换到了新的本地分支。可以使用以下命令来拉取远程分支上的代码:
    “`
    git pull origin 远程分支名
    “`
    这会将远程分支上的代码拉取到本地分支。

    6. 如果你只想获取远程分支上的代码,而不将其合并到当前分支上,可以使用以下命令:
    “`
    git fetch origin 远程分支名
    “`
    这会将远程分支上的代码拉取到本地仓库,并保存在一个名为”origin/远程分支名”的分支上。你可以使用以下命令来查看这个分支上的代码:
    “`
    git checkout origin/远程分支名
    “`

    总结:
    要将分支上的代码拉取到本地,你可以使用git的fetch和merge命令来完成。首先使用git branch -a命令查看所有分支的状态,然后使用git checkout -b命令创建一个新的本地分支并与远程分支关联起来。接着,使用git checkout命令进入到新创建的本地分支,最后使用git pull命令拉取分支上的代码。如果只想获取远程分支上的代码而不合并到当前分支,可以使用git fetch命令。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部